Cannabinoid and formulation basics
Ratio labeling in Products products can be expressed by weight (mg:mg) or by percentage; always clarify which system the brand is using before comparing ratios across products.
CBD (cannabidiol) is the most commonly featured cannabinoid in hemp wellness products and is non-intoxicating at standard serving sizes.
THC is the compound most associated with intoxicating effects; hemp-derived products are legally required to contain 0.3% THC or less on a dry-weight basis.
Some Products products in the everyday use space combine CBD with terpenes or botanical supplements; the ingredient list should name these clearly alongside the cannabinoid content.
